Remove circularity in r6rs by rebasing conditions on core records
* module/rnrs/conditions.scm: Use core record facilities to define the
base condition types, define-condition-type, and the standard
condition hierarchy.
(simple-condition?): Rename from condition-internal?.
* module/rnrs/exceptions.scm: Move `raise' definition here, out from the
procedural records layer.
(format-simple-condition): Reimplement in a simpler way, hopefully
producing the same output.
* module/rnrs/records/procedural.scm:
* module/rnrs/records/inspection.scm: Import the exceptions and
conditions modules, and use the normal raise function.
